Neoadjuvant chemotherapy (NAC) changed the breast surgery approach and increased indications in recent years. NAC allows to downstage the primary tumor and also may clear the axilla of lymph ...node metastases in some patients. In fact, NAC allows de-escalation of surgery: not only resulted in an increase in conservative surgery in 40%, which was the initial goal of chemotherapy, but in particular it allows for a reduction in axillary surgery. Furthermore, in relation to the molecular characteristics of the tumors we can have a pathological complete response (pCR) ranging from 20 to 80%. In node-positive patients who converted to cN0 different prospective studies ACOSOG Z1071, SENTINA, SN FNAC and GANEA 2, have demonstrated that the FNR of the SNB was high, more than the acceptable 10%. Therefore, strategies to reduce the FNR treatment in cN+ patients are being investigated: is to remove more than three negative axillary lymph nodes or marking of positive axillary nodes with a tattoo or clip, the so-called target axillary dissection (TAD), to document their removal. But all the effort to reduce the FNR rate do not have clinical prognostic significance. This has already been demonstrated in the literature in different randomized trials with long term follow up. The 10-year follow-up of our study confirmed our preliminary data that the use of standard sentinel node biopsy (SNB) without the use of clip is acceptable in cN1/2 patients who become cN0 after NAT and will not translate into a worse outcome. In fact, the axillary recurrences found were less than 2% in particular in the group that started from a positive axilla were 1.8 %, if we considered that 2 of them had a micrometastatic SN and refused the AD, but if we considered only those with a negative SN the percentage drops to 0.9% Similar positive data with different follow up were also confirmed by other studies that used SNB alone without TAD. All these studies data, with now comforting results on the follow up, confirm that SN surgery alone for selected patients who have an excellent response to NAC is not oncologically inferior to AD during a short- and long-term follow-up.

To report the acute and preliminary data on late toxicity of a pilot study of boost with electron intraoperative therapy followed by hypofractionated external beam radiotherapy (HEBRT) of the whole ...breast.
Between June 2004 and March 2007, 211 women with a diagnosis of early-stage breast cancer were treated with breast-conserving surgery. During surgery, an electron intraoperative therapy boost of 12 Gy was administered to the tumor bed. Adjuvant local treatment was completed with HEBRT, consisting of a course of 13 daily fractions of 2.85 Gy to the whole breast to a total dose of 37.05 Gy. Acute toxicity of the breast was evaluated at the end of HEBRT and at 1 month of follow-up. Late toxicity was recorded at 6 and 12 months of follow-up.
We report the data from 204 patients. The maximal acute skin toxicity was observed at the end of HEBRT (182 patients evaluable) with 7 (3.8%) Grade 3, 52 (28.6%) Grade 2, 123 (67.6%) Grade 1, and no Grade 0 or Grade 4 cases. A total of 108 patients were evaluated for late toxicity. The recorded late skin toxicity was Grade 4 in 1 patient (0.9%), Grade 3 in 1 patient, and Grade 2 or less in 106 patients (98.2%).
The results of this study have shown that electron intraoperative therapy followed by HEBRT allows for the delivery of a high dose to the tumor bed and an adequate dose to the whole breast. This treatment is feasible, compliance is high, and the rate of acute toxicity and the preliminary data on chronic toxicity seem acceptable.
The tumor suppressor VHL (von Hippel–Lindau) protein is a substrate receptor for Ubiquitin Cullin Ring Ligase complexes (CRLs), containing a BC-box domain that associates to the adaptor Elongin B/C. ...VHL targets hypoxia-inducible factor 1α to proteasome-dependent degradation. Gam1 is an adenoviral protein, which also possesses a BC-box domain that interacts with the host Elongin B/C, thereby acting as a viral substrate receptor. Gam1 associates with both Cullin2 and Cullin5 to form CRL complexes targeting the host protein SUMO enzyme SAE1 for proteasomal degradation. We show that Gam1 protein expression induces VHL protein degradation leading to hypoxia-inducible factor 1α stabilization and induction of its downstream targets. We also characterize the CRL-dependent mechanism that drives VHL protein degradation via proteasome. Interestingly, expression of Suppressor of Cytokine Signaling (SOCS) domain-containing viral proteins and cellular BC-box proteins leads to VHL protein degradation, in a SOCS domain-containing manner. Our work underscores the exquisite ability of viral domains to uncover new regulatory mechanisms by hijacking key cellular proteins.
Background
Approximately 10% of patients with breast cancer who are treated with breast-conserving surgery (BCS) develop an ipsilateral-breast tumor recurrence (IBTR). The optimal local therapy for ...women with BRCA-associated breast carcinoma remains controversial. We report the outcome of BCS in BRCA mutation carriers followed at a single institution.
Methods
A total of 54 women with BRCA1/2-associated breast cancer treated with BCS and whole breast radiotherapy were matched for age, tumor size, and time of surgery with 162 patients with sporadic breast cancer who had the same treatment between February 1994 and October 2007. Primary end points were cumulative incidence of IBTR and contralateral breast cancer (CBC). Median follow-up was 4 years for both groups.
Results
Median age was 36 and 37 years for mutation carriers and controls, respectively; mean tumor size was 1.8 cm in carriers and 1.9 cm in controls. Ten-year cumulative incidence of IBTR was 27% for mutation carriers and 4% for sporadic controls (hazard ratio 3.9; 95% confidence interval 1.1–13.8;
P
= 0.03). Ten-year cumulative incidence of CBC was 25% for mutation carriers and 1% for sporadic controls (
P
= 0.03).
Conclusions
Our data suggest that IBTR risk after BCS in BRCA1/2 mutation carriers is increased compared with patients who have sporadic breast cancer. Likewise, the risk of CBC seems to be increased in this group. These risks and the likelihood of developing new primary tumors should be discussed with carriers interested in breast conservation as well as when choosing risk-reducing strategies.
Adjuvant chemotherapy for Luminal B-like breast cancers usually includes anthracycline-based regimens. However, some patients are reluctant to receive chemotherapy because of side-effects, especially ...alopecia, and ask for a "less intensive" or personalized approach.
We conducted a phase II feasibility trial to evaluate pegylated liposomal doxorubicin (PLD, Caelyx
) as adjuvant chemotherapy. Patients who received surgery for pT1-3, any N, and luminal B-like early-stage breast cancer (EBC) candidates for adjuvant chemotherapy were included. PLD was administered intravenously at 20 mg/m
biweekly for eight courses. Endocrine therapy was given according to menopausal status. Trastuzumab was administered in HER2-positive disease. The primary endpoint was to evaluate the feasibility of this regimen, defined as the ability of a patient to achieve a relative dose intensity (RDI) of at least 85% of the eight cycles of treatment. Secondary endpoints included adverse events (AEs), tolerability, breast cancer-free survival, disease-free survival, and overall survival.
From March 2016 to July 2018, 63 patients were included in the trial. Median age was 49 years (range: 33-76), with mostly pre- and peri-menopausal (65%) and stage I-II (94%). Only 5% of patients had HER2-positive EBC. Median RDI was 100% (range: 12.5-100%; interquartile range, IQR: 87.5-100%). The proportion of patients meeting the primary endpoint was 84% (95% confidence interval, CI: 73-92%). Overall, 55 out of 63 enrolled patients completed treatment (87%, 95% CI: 77-94%). Most common AEs were palmar-plantar erythrodysesthesia (12.2%), fatigue (10.4%), and mucositis (8.5%). Only 13% of patients had G3 AEs. None had alopecia. After a median follow-up of 3.9 years (range: 0.3-4.7) two distant events were observed, and all patients were alive at the date of last visit.
The trial successfully met its primary endpoint: the regimen was feasible and well tolerated and could be considered for further evaluation as a treatment option for patients with contraindications to standard anthracyclines or requiring a personalized, less intensive approach.
Vorinostat (suberoylanilide hydroxamic acid; SAHA) is a histone deacetylase inhibitor (HDACi) approved in the clinics for the treatment of T-cell lymphoma and with the potential to be effective also ...in breast cancer. We investigated the responsiveness to SAHA in human breast primary tumors and cancer cell lines.
We observed a differential response to drug treatment in both human breast primary tumors and cancer cell lines. Gene expression analysis of the breast cancer cell lines revealed that genes involved in cell adhesion and redox pathways, especially glutathione metabolism, were differentially expressed in the cell lines resistant to SAHA compared with the sensitive ones, indicating their possible association with drug resistance mechanisms. Notably, such an association was also observed in breast primary tumors. Indeed, addition of buthionine sulfoximine (BSO), a compound capable of depleting cellular glutathione, significantly enhanced the cytotoxicity of SAHA in both breast cancer cell lines and primary breast tumors.
We identify and validate transcriptional differences in genes involved in redox pathways, which include potential predictive markers of sensitivity to SAHA.
In breast cancer, it could be relevant to evaluate the expression of antioxidant genes that may favor tumor resistance as a factor to consider for potential clinical application and treatment with epigenetic drugs (HDACis).
Overt ipsilateral axillary lymph node metastases of breast cancer are the most significant prognostic indicators for women who have undergone surgery, yet the clinical relevance of minimal ...involvement (isolated tumor cells and micrometastases) of these nodes is uncertain.
We evaluated biologic features, adjuvant treatment recommendations, and prognosis for 1,959 consecutive patients with pT1-3, pN0, minimal lymph node involvement (pN1mi or pN0i+), or pN1a (single positive node) and M0, who were operated on and counseled for medical therapy from April 1997 to December 2000.
Patients with pN1a and pN1mi/pN0i+, when compared with patients with pN0 disease, were more often prescribed anthracycline-containing chemotherapy (39.1% v 33.2% v 6.1%, respectively; P < .0001) and were less likely to receive endocrine therapy alone (9.8% v 19.4% v 41.9%, respectively; P < .0001). At the multivariate analysis, a statistically significant difference in disease-free survival (DFS) and in the risk of distant metastases was observed for patients with pN1a versus pN0 disease (hazard ratio HR = 2.04; 95% CI, 1.46 to 2.86; P < .0001 for DFS; HR = 2.32; 95% CI, 1.42 to 3.80; P = .0007 for distant metastases) and for patients with pN1mi/pN0i+ versus pN0 disease (HR = 1.58; 95% CI, 1.01 to 2.47; P = .047 for DFS; HR = 1.94; 95% CI, 1.04 to 3.64; P = .037 for distant metastases).
Even minimal involvement of a single axillary node in breast cancer significantly correlates with worse prognosis compared with no axillary node involvement. Further studies are required before widespread modification of clinical practice.
Following a clinical trial in which the Halsted mastectomy was compared to the less invasive quadrantectomy, no differences were reported in terms of local recurrence, disease-free or overall ...survival between the two. As a result, Umberto Veronesi was the first in the world to state that the radical mastectomy appeared to involve unnecessary mutilation in patients with breast cancer of less than 2 cm and no palpable axillary nodes. To date, the Veronesi quadrantectomy is routinely considered for breast cancer treatment. This brief review, which highlights the main advances over the last 50 years, is dedicated to Professor Umberto Veronesi.
Introduction: During the COVID-19 pandemic, Lombardy (Northern Italy) Regional Health Council created hubs for cancer care, meant to be SARS-CoV-2-free pathways for cancer patients. The workflow of ...breast cancer (BC) radiotherapy (RT) in one of the hubs is presented here. Methods: Candidates to adjuvant RT during the pandemic peak of March-April 2020 were compared to those treated in the same period of 2019, and patient volume, deferral rate, and type of RT were analyzed. Statistics were calculated with χ 2 or Fisher exact tests for categorical variables, and the Wilcoxon rank test for continuous variables. Results: In March-April 2020 the BC patient volume increased by 28% compared to the same period in 2019 (scheduled patients: 175 vs. 137) and amid travel restrictions it was kept high (treated patients: 136 vs. 133), mainly due to an influx from across Lombardy. RT schemes basically did not change, being already centered on hypofractionation. The increase of median time (67 vs. 74.5 days in 2019 and 2020, respectively) to the commencement of RT for low-risk patients was clinically negligible yet statistically significant (p = 0.03), and in line with the pertinent recommendations. No significant difference was found in the time interval between treatments and RT for high-risk patients. Concomitant chemoradiotherapy was avoided throughout the pandemic peak. Twenty-one women (13.6%) delayed either computed tomography simulation or RT commencement mainly because of COVID-19-related concerns and mobility restrictions. Conclusion: The workload for BC was high during the pandemic peak. Hubs allowed the continuation of oncologic treatments, while mitigating the strain on frontline COVID-19 hospitals.
Breast-conserving surgery (BCS) and whole breast radiation therapy (WBRT) are the standard of care for early-stage breast cancer (BC). Based on the observation that most local recurrences occurred ...near the tumor bed, accelerated partial breast irradiation (APBI), consisting of a higher dose per fraction to the tumor bed over a reduced treatment time, has been gaining ground as an attractive alternative in selected patients with low-risk BC. Although more widely delivered in postoperative setting, preoperative APBI has also been investigated in a limited, though increasing, and number of studies. The aim of this study is to test the feasibility, safety and efficacy of preoperative radiotherapy (RT) in a single fraction for selected BC patients.
This is a phase I/II, single-arm and open-label single-center clinical trial using CyberKnife. The clinical investigation is supported by a preplanning section which addresses technical and dosimetric issues. The primary endpoint for the phase I study, covering the 1st and 2nd year of the research project, is the identification of the maximum tolerated dose (MTD) which meets a specific target toxicity level (no grade 3-4 toxicity). The primary endpoint for the phase II study (3rd to 5th year) is the evaluation of treatment efficacy measured in terms of pathological complete response rate.
The study will investigate the response of BC to the preoperative APBI from different perspectives. While preoperative APBI represents a form of anticipated boost, followed by WBRT, different are the implications for the scientific community. The study may help to identify good responders for whom surgery could be omitted. It is especially appealing for patients unfit for surgery due to advanced age or severe co-morbidities, in addition to or instead of systemic therapies, to ensure long-term local control. Moreover, patients with oligometastatic disease synchronous with primary BC may benefit from APBI on the intact tumor in terms of tumor progression free survival. The study of response to RT can provide useful information about BC radiobiology, immunologic reactions, genomic expression, and radiomics features, to be tested on a larger scale.
